WHEREAS, Senate Bill 117 (Statutes of 1999, Chapter 739) established the EEM Program as a
permanent program funded at $10 million annually by the Legislature for grant funds to local, state and
federal governmental agencies, and nonprofit organizations for projects to enhance the environment and mitigate the
environmental impacts of modified or new public transportation facilities; and
WHEREAS, the State Resources Agency of California has established the procedures and criteria for reviewing grant
proposals and is required to submit to the California Transportation Commission a list of recommended projects from which
the grant recipients will be selected; and
WHEREAS, said procedures and criteria established by the State Resources Agency of California require a resolution
certifying the approval of application by the applicant's governing body before submission of said application to the State;
and
WHEREAS, the application contains assurances with which the applicant must comply; and
WHEREAS, the applicant, if selected, will enter into an agreement with the State of California, Department of
Transportation, to carry out the environmental enhancement and mitigation project;

** Note: The State will make the payment(s) on a reimbursement basis of its proportionate share of actual costs incurred to date after expenses and debts
have been paid by the applicant; timesheets, mileage logs, invoices, receipts, cancelled warrants, and other documents as applicable are required by the
State as supporting documentation prior to each reimbursement.
